Transaction 504268247f3817f15571397cacb05534584558e562bb87134c31e08e50611d23

1 Input
2 Outputs
  • 504268247f3817f15571397cacb05534584558e562bb87134c31e08e50611d23:0
  • value  5966
    address  3BwKUmkypuKQ1CkJNC2FFpCkL9d1H8UGGr
  • 504268247f3817f15571397cacb05534584558e562bb87134c31e08e50611d23:1
  • value  9940
    address  1HxC81eVB9vGEAj1sGTMgj7bRU3CsJSh5W